Additional Domestic Subsidiaries. At any time after the Agreement Date, in the event that AGCO or any Subsidiary of AGCO acquires or forms a new Domestic Subsidiary of AGCO that is a Material Subsidiary or any Non-Material Domestic Subsidiary becomes a Material Subsidiary, AGCO shall (a) cause such Domestic Subsidiary to provide to the Administrative Agent, for the benefit of the Lenders, a Guaranty Agreement, in form and substance satisfactory to the Administrative Agent, pursuant to which such Domestic Subsidiary shall guaranty the Obligations under this Agreement and (b) provide to the Administrative Agent, for the benefit of the Lenders, all other documentation, including one or more opinions of counsel satisfactory to the Administrative Agent, which in its reasonable opinion is appropriate with respect to the execution and delivery of the Guaranty Agreement referred to above.
